Wacaco has redefined coffee-on-the-go with its innovative portable coffee machines, notably the Nanopresso and Minipresso. These compact devices have become game-changers for coffee enthusiasts seeking a quality espresso experience beyond the confines of cafes.

The Nanopresso and Minipresso embody convenience, offering a simple yet effective way to brew espresso anywhere, anytime. Whether you're camping, traveling, or at the office, these handheld machines provide a solution for those who crave a freshly brewed espresso shot.

The Nanopresso, equipped with an innovative pumping system, achieves an impressive 18 bars of pressure, resulting in a rich and creamy espresso. Its ergonomic design and compact size make it an ideal companion for outdoor adventures, allowing users to enjoy quality espresso without compromising on taste or quality.

On the other hand, the Minipresso, available in various models, is equally efficient in delivering espresso excellence. Its intuitive operation, requiring only hot water and coffee grounds, makes it user-friendly for coffee aficionados of all levels.

Both devices prioritize simplicity. With no need for electricity, they rely on manual pressure, giving users complete control over the brewing process. The result is a well-extracted espresso shot with a layer of crema that rivals that of traditional espresso machines.

Moreover, Wacaco's attention to detail is evident in the construction of these portable machines. They are durable, easy to clean, and designed to withstand the rigors of travel, ensuring longevity and reliability.

What makes these portable coffee machines stand out is their ability to deliver espresso shots that compete with those from professional espresso machines. Wacaco has successfully bridged the gap between convenience and quality, allowing coffee lovers to indulge in their favorite beverage no matter where they are.

On This Day In History

September 25th, 1768: Nepal unifies after the aggressive military expansion by King Prithvi Narayan Shah of Gorkha.
